So we bought this truck for my brothers friend whom we took in after his house burned down. It only cost $500 so it doesn't look the best and needs a tune-up and tires.

 

Considering this is a 14 year old paint job and its chipped and chipping in many places and stuff,

all I really wanted to get out of this was for it to look just a little better using the least amount of product and time.

 

Here's what I used.

 

XMT 360 Blue Edge Pad by PC

Klasse Sealant Glaze (this is a pain in the ass to buff off so I usually don't bother I go straight to the next thing)

NXT spray wax applied by PC and microfiber bonnet (the bonnet helps with the glaze)

Hand buff off the car after NXT tacks up.
